Output 3f81e222d04f8a8df19b86c3e287fd1d60a096bb87b1a64bdd9dfbb5854c7aa3:0

value
2088797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82fc8a019cd9e65293fcdb6b6c82aaa41ea9d022 OP_EQUAL
address
3DdcJCrCDgqD6vUn1mcd2UfEzPGGuUpjAA
transaction
3f81e222d04f8a8df19b86c3e287fd1d60a096bb87b1a64bdd9dfbb5854c7aa3
confirmations
144509
spent
true